What affects the price

When you start pricing out an electric fireplace, a few main things change the bottom line. First, size matters—a massive wall-mounted unit or a custom built-in insert will cost more than a standard portable heater. If you want high-end features like realistic 3D flame effects, smart home integration, or crackling sound components, expect to pay more for the technology. Installation also shifts the cost; simple plug-and-play models are cheaper than those requiring hardwiring or carpentry work. What is the process for installing an electric fireplace in a San Diego home?

The process for installing an electric fireplace in a San Diego home begins with an assessment by licensed professionals. They'll evaluate the chosen location, considering electrical access and wall support if it's a wall-mounted unit. For inserts, they'll inspect the existing fireplace structure. The pros will then ensure proper electrical connections are made, often recommending a dedicated circuit for units with heaters. They'll carefully mount or place the fireplace, ensuring it's secure and level. Finally, they'll test all functions, including the flame effect and heating element, to confirm optimal operation.

Do electric fireplaces need venting through the wall in San Diego?

No, electric fireplaces do not need venting through the wall in San Diego, as they produce heat through electrical resistance rather than combustion. This makes them a versatile option for installation in various locations within your home without the need for external vents or chimneys.
